Output 51f6657d9cb7f6010f1e842cff1b57dffd61cd342610b9bbfd7fe36d56cb0a2b:12

value
38027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8f7c1a84ccc907a635beb411ffd2c9165a80b94 OP_EQUAL
address
3L1dsLBHmWoKGzzEctD23veK3YM21ivJbi
transaction
51f6657d9cb7f6010f1e842cff1b57dffd61cd342610b9bbfd7fe36d56cb0a2b
spent
true